Male gametes ( spermatozoa or sperm) r formed at the time of puberty.spermatogenesis takes place inside the seminiferous tubules of testis. In short a gamete is an egg (female gamete) or a sperm (male gamete). This is an example of anisogamy or heterogamy, the condition in which females and males produce gametes of different sizes (this is the case in humans; the human ovum has approximately 100,000 times the volume of a single human sperm cell). read more
